How Do You Choose Ham Radio Equipment?

0

Ham radio operators communicate around the world using simple equipment. New hams will find used equipment a practical choice. Decide which modes of transmission most interest you. Think about the frequencies you intend to operate. Consider what space you have available for equipment and antennas. Consider how much time you plan to devote to the hobby. Expect to invest larger amounts if you intend to become a serious contester or chase DX. Choose equipment that can be used in all types of operations – portable, mobile and fixed. Consider constructing equipment if you feel capable of working soldering irons, circuit boards and integrated circuits. Construct antennas from scrap wire to save on costs.
